What is bootres.dll.mui?

bootres.dll.mui is part of Microsoft® Windows® Operating System and developed by Microsoft Corporation according to the bootres.dll.mui version information.

bootres.dll.mui's description is "Boot Resource Library"

bootres.dll.mui is digitally signed by Microsoft Windows.

bootres.dll.mui is usually located in the 'c:\$WINDOWS.~BT\Sources\Boot\Resources\en-US\' folder.

None of the anti-virus scanners at VirusTotal reports anything malicious about bootres.dll.mui.
